Tokyo's STAP Sigh Boys has announced a new album, Universe, out October 31 via BEST PLAY/ VIVID SOUND. The 14-track record stretches his blend of city pop / outsider disco towards the cosmos, balancing Star Trek TNG themes with hard dancefloor-ready energy. The lead singles Uchu Umare, Light(n)ing and Déjà Vu have the vibe of something born from a parallel dimension where Daft Punk didn't release that lame album between Discovery and RAM.

October 31 Tokyo's STAP Sigh Boys has announced his new album Universe, out October 31 via BEST PLAY/VIVID SOUND (digital and CD). The 14-track talkbox-heavy project cements his reputation for threading city pop gloss, outsider disco, and cosmic philosophy into one heady mix. Three lead singles chart the record's thematic scope. The bilingual (English/Japanese) Déjà Vu, sounding like Earth, Wind & Fire having a bad trip at a séance, Light(n)ing - a glittering, highvoltage Discovery-era Daft Punk-styled hard disco love song, and Uchu Umare(All of You Were Born of the Universe), an adrenaline-inducing classic disco space-cult propaganda song. Beyond its main singles, Universe darts between the playful and the profound. Tracks like Maezawa, Take Me to the Moon (Maezawa, Take Me to the Moon) and Ohayo, Sun God (Ohayō, Sun God) splice contemporary pop culture with mythological grandeur, while Empathy and If You Were Here distill the band's more direct, emotional side. The Doldrums, on the other hand, is a John Coltrane doing amphetamines with Thundercat and Scatman John level bizarre neo-jazz detour. The result is a record that folds humour, science, romance, magic, space and pantheism into a widescreen cinematic vision of disco-fueled transcendence.
